38/*-
39 * This header file defines several sets of interfaces supporting virtualized
40 * network stacks:
41 *
42 * - Definition of 'struct vnet' and functions and macros to allocate/free/
43 * manipulate it.
44 *
45 * - A virtual network stack memory allocator, which provides support for
46 * virtualized global variables via a special linker set, set_vnet.
47 *
48 * - Virtualized sysinits/sysuninits, which allow constructors and
49 * destructors to be run for each network stack subsystem as virtual
50 * instances are created and destroyed.
51 *
52 * If VIMAGE isn't compiled into the kernel, virtualized global variables
53 * compile to normal global variables, and virtualized sysinits to regular
54 * sysinits.
55 */

60/*
61 * struct vnet describes a virtualized network stack, and is primarily a
62 * pointer to storage for virtualized global variables. Expose to userspace
63 * as required for libkvm.
64 */
65#if defined(_KERNEL) || defined(_WANT_VNET)
66#include <sys/queue.h>
67
68struct vnet {
69 LIST_ENTRY(vnet) vnet_le; /* all vnets list */
70 u_int vnet_magic_n;
71 u_int vnet_ifcnt;
72 u_int vnet_sockcnt;
73 void *vnet_data_mem;
74 uintptr_t vnet_data_base;
75};
76#define VNET_MAGIC_N 0x3e0d8f29
77
78/*
79 * These two virtual network stack allocator definitions are also required
80 * for libkvm so that it can evaluate virtualized global variables.
81 */
82#define VNET_SETNAME "set_vnet"
83#define VNET_SYMPREFIX "vnet_entry_"
84#endif
